WISE – Head Coach
Jamie Cluesman and the women's basketball staff will be hosting their annual UVA Wise Women's Basketball Prospect Camp on August 23 and September 20.
The one-day camp is designed for young ladies entering the eighth grade through rising seniors who are serious about playing at the next level.
Campers will be instructed on collegiate level drills, shooting competitions, competitive 5v5 games, and will also learn about the life of a collegiate student-athlete. Instruction at the camp will be provided by the women's basketball coaching staff at UVA Wise and campers will receiving information on everything it takes to become a NCAA Division II student-athlete.
A complete itinerary and a guide on what to bring may be found below:
Detailed Schedule of events per day:
1:00 - Introduction to UVA Wise and the staff
1:15 - Warm-up
1:30 - Position work
2:15 - Team Drills
2:45 - Shooting Competitions
3:05 - Compliance Session with Q&A
3:30 - 5v5 Games
4:55 - Closing remarks
What to bring: Basketball attire (shorts, t-shirt, shoes, ankle braces, etc.), water, snack
